Nairobi Soars in Global Startup Ecosystem Index 2023: Regaining Prominence among Top 150 Cities

In a remarkable leap, Nairobi city has climbed an impressive 26 spots in the Global Startup Ecosystem Index 2023 ranking, reaffirming its position among the world’s most vibrant startup hubs. The city proudly secured the 137th position globally out of the top 1,000 cities and stood strong as the 4th leading ecosystem in Africa, boasting a commendable ranking score of 5.185.

The latest report unveiled the continuous growth and development of Kenya’s startup ecosystem, with Nairobi playing a pivotal role in solidifying the nation’s standing in the global arena. The city’s remarkable performance in the index reaffirms its position as the 62nd ecosystem worldwide and the 3rd most thriving ecosystem on the African continent.

The Global Startup Ecosystem Index 2023 ranking provides valuable insights into the entrepreneurial landscape across the globe, analyzing factors such as funding, talent, market reach, and startup experience.
